Subject: [PATCH 01/12] libata: allocate ap separately from shost
Date: Wed, 11 Apr 2007 15:42:04 +0900 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<11762737243751-git-send-email-htejun@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1176273724198-git-send-email-htejun@gmail.com>
Don't embed ap inside shost. Allocate it separately and point it back
from shosts's hostdata. This makes port allocation more flexible and
allows regular ATA and SAS share host alloc/init paths.

diff --git a/drivers/ata/libata-core.c b/drivers/ata/libata-core.c
index 735f0b0..542e9ea 100644
--- a/drivers/ata/libata-core.c
+++ b/drivers/ata/libata-core.c
@@ -5782,13 +5782,18 @@ static struct ata_port * ata_port_add(const struct ata_probe_ent *ent,
return NULL;
}
- shost = scsi_host_alloc(ent->sht, sizeof(struct ata_port));
- if (!shost)
+ ap = kzalloc(sizeof(struct ata_port), GFP_KERNEL);
+ if (!ap)
return NULL;
- shost->transportt = &ata_scsi_transport_template;
+ shost = scsi_host_alloc(ent->sht, sizeof(struct ata_port *));
+ if (!shost) {
+ kfree(ap);
+ return NULL;
+ }
- ap = ata_shost_to_port(shost);
+ *(struct ata_port **)&shost->hostdata[0] = ap;
+ shost->transportt = &ata_scsi_transport_template;
ata_port_init(ap, host, ent, port_no);
ata_port_init_shost(ap, shost);
@@ -5814,9 +5819,13 @@ static void ata_host_release(struct device *gendev, void *res)
for (i = 0; i < host->n_ports; i++) {
struct ata_port *ap = host->ports[i];
- if (ap)
+ if (!ap)
+ continue;
+
+ if (ap->scsi_host)
scsi_host_put(ap->scsi_host);
+ kfree(ap);
host->ports[i] = NULL;
}
diff --git a/include/linux/libata.h b/include/linux/libata.h
index 12237d4..ced9dd5 100644
--- a/include/linux/libata.h
+++ b/include/linux/libata.h
@@ -1231,7 +1231,7 @@ static inline void ata_pad_free(struct ata_port *ap, struct device *dev)
static inline struct ata_port *ata_shost_to_port(struct Scsi_Host *host)
{
- return (struct ata_port *) &host->hostdata[0];
+ return *(struct ata_port **)&host->hostdata[0];
}
#endif /* __LINUX_LIBATA_H__ */
